# To update PyPy to a new version:
#   * Bump ${V} but set ${BOOTSTRAP_V} to the old ${V} (keeping
#     any bootstrap version suffix intact, e.g. "-1")
#   * make makesum
#   * make plist (fix anything along the way)
#   * make package
#   * Set BOOTSTRAP_V back to the new version in the port Makefile
#   * make bootstrap && make makesum (which will put a new PyPy bootstrap
#     into ${FULLDISTDIR} such that subsequent builds will use it)
#   * make clean && make clean=packages
#   * make package (using the new bootstrap build)
#
# If the old bootstrap no longer works (e.g. due to an ABI change), then
# you can use the no_bootstrap FLAVOR to make a new bootstrap. This uses
# CPython to build PyPy instead, which is much slower and takes more RAM.
